Sime Darby set to win RM17 bil cable job
Conglomerate Sime Darby is tipped to win a RM17 billion (US$4.5 billion) contract to lay an undersea cable linking peninsular Malaysia with the controversial Bakun hydro-electric plant on Borneo island, a report said Monday.
